Hi, I was just wondering if it was possible to set up an all tube amplifier for use after a yaha/soha style SE gain stage. If it can go with output caps instead of trafos that would be nice. Is it possible? I've seen somewheres an EL84 used as a kathode follower with an LM317 set as a 40mA CCS, reminiscent of a szekeres circuit. It had output caps of around 470uF. What would be the lowest b+ I could use? Any help would be awesome

If I were to use an el84 as cathode follower I would use 250v across the tube. Thats 250v + voltage across the ccs load. So if you have say 20v across the ccs then use B+ of 270v.
